Abstract
Lanthanum modified lead titanate, (Pb0·775La0·15)TiO3 ceramics with a tetragonality of c/a = 1·024 were hot-pressed and the anisotropy of internal stress generated by applying a poling field were measured using a microindentation technique. In this specimen with a grain size of Gs=3·0 μm, the internal stresses in the directions perpendicular and parallel to the DC poling field were 151 and 35 MN/m2, respectively.
